The SOA is a novel mathematical framework designed to handle the complex dynamics of linked multibody systems across multiple scales, from spacecraft to molecules. This approach significantly reduces mathematical and computational complexity compared to traditional methods, offering linear growth in computation as system complexity increases. The Spatial Operator Algebra has led to the development of NASA/JPL’s DARTS software, a high-performance simulation tool used extensively in planetary spacecraft dynamics, robotics applications, and large-scale molecular dynamics simulations.
